Most of the stuff you find with a google search ends up talking about
motherboards that max aperture size is around 64mb. And the video cards out when these articules were written are quite different than the ones that are out today. It's a very relevent question. There is a very long recent thread on it in alt.comp.hardware.overclocking.amd . Basicaly by the benchmarks it doesn't seem to make a lot of difference as far as FPS go. As far as image quality goes, the higher the setting the better the image quality, seems to be the rule. Most people seem to think that a setting of about half of your systems ram seems to be right.
